Termite Inspection Service in Frisco, TX

Termite inspection services involve a thorough assessment of a property to identify the presence of termites or signs of previous infestations. These inspections typically cover both interior and exterior areas, including basements, crawl spaces, attics, and foundation walls. Homeowners often request these services when purchasing a new property, suspecting termite activity, or as part of routine maintenance to prevent future damage. Understanding the scope of the inspection and what to expect can help property owners prepare, such as ensuring access to all areas and being aware of common signs like wood damage or mud tubes.

Before requesting a termite inspection, property owners usually want to know what the process involves and what findings might mean for their home. It’s helpful to understand that inspections are visual and non-invasive, focusing on identifying active termites or damage caused by previous activity. Knowing whether the property has a history of termite issues or if there are specific concerns like wood rot or moisture problems can guide the inspection process. Clear communication about these details ensures the inspection addresses all relevant concerns and supports appropriate treatment planning if necessary.

Termite Inspection Service Questions

What is involved in a termite inspection? A termite inspection includes a thorough check of the property for signs of termite activity, damage, and conducive conditions.

Why should homeowners schedule regular termite inspections? Regular inspections help detect termite issues early, preventing extensive damage and costly repairs.

What areas are typically examined during a termite inspection? Common areas include the foundation, crawl spaces, basement, and any wood structures or mulch near the property.

How can I tell if my property has a termite problem? Signs include discarded wings, mud tubes on exterior walls, damaged wood, or hollow-sounding wood when tapped.
